Anatomi Kurita is a prominent character from the anime Ninja vs. Gokudo, known by the alias Monster Doctor. He serves as the leader of a group of rogue medical professionals called the Doctors Without Salvation and is a member of the Eight Extremes, a powerful faction within the Gokudo organization.
Standing over three meters tall, Anatomi possesses a physically unnatural and monstrous appearance. His physique is characterized by an asymmetrical split mouth filled with countless fangs and an unusually long torso. This terrifying form is not natural; it is the result of extensive self-inflicted body modifications. His distinctive attire is a white coat split equally into black and white, reflecting his dual nature. Despite his intimidating stature, he speaks in a soft, effeminate tone and harbors a deep admiration for the giant tokusatsu hero show Nebulaman, particularly identifying with the monstrous forms of the creatures.
Anatomi is the twin brother of Biban Kurita, a celebrated figure known as the Father of Narcology. The brothers lost their doctor parents at a young age and were raised by an uncle. Initially on a path to delinquency, Anatomi was steered back by his brother and went on to medical school, becoming a renowned doctor and even co-authoring medical texts with Biban. However, he later discovered that their inheritance had been squandered and that Biban had secretly funded his education through drug dealing. When Biban attempted to confess to the police to protect his brother's career, Anatomi chose to protect their unique bond instead, helping him and embracing the criminal underworld. It was during this time that he developed the narcotic known as Heaven's Coupon and forged his longest-standing association with fellow Gokudo, Kiwami Kimura, whom he affectionately calls Darling.
His transformation into a monster occurred after a raid on their research lab by ninjas left Biban critically injured and beyond normal medical help. To fulfill his brother's dying wish and avenge him, Anatomi performed a forbidden Fraternal Junction Surgery, severing his own torso and fusing it with Biban's body. To endure the excruciating pain of this surgery, he created a prototype anti-ninja trump card, a concentrated narcotic called Hell's Coupon.
In the story, Anatomi enacts a major bioterror attack by occupying Tokyo's water purification plants to drug the entire city with Heaven's Coupon, significantly weakening the ninja forces. He engages in a fierce battle with the ninjas Sako Hasegawa and Uryu Yagi. Despite his power, his deepest motivations are revealed to be rooted in love and regret. He cries genuine tears for his fallen comrade Gamute, whom he calls Prince, and vows revenge upon his death. In his final moments, his true desire is shown not for destruction, but to save his subordinates from their own paths to depravity, wishing he could have protected them from their darker fates. He accepts his own death with a sense of peace, particularly when his opponent honors him by acknowledging him as a true monster.
Anatomi Kurita's abilities are a direct result of his modified Monster Body. His height and unique physiology grant him superhuman evasion, reaction speed, and astounding lung capacity, allowing him to extinguish flames with a single breath. His ultimate transformation, Merveille, is achieved by fusing his upper body with his brother's, creating a four-armed physique where all internal organ functions are doubled. This dual-organ structure allows him to perform otherwise impossible movements and, crucially, eliminates the life-shortening risk of taking multiple doses of the powerful Hell's Coupon. His Gokudo techniques include Flowers of Romance, a flamethrower attack fueled by methane gas from his intestines and ignited by his teeth; Heaven's Drive, a high-speed continuous attack using all six of his limbs to achieve speeds surpassing ninja perception; and Art of Life, his ultimate technique where he pins an opponent before slamming them into the ground from a great height.
